Jamal Murray's leap: From obsessive scorer to subtle reader of the game
Nikola Jokic serves as the definitive focal point of the Denver Nuggets, not solely due to his scoring ability but also because of the mental and physical speed he brings to the team's game.
Standing beside him is his loyal teammate, Jamal Murray, who perfectly complements the Serbian star.
The point guard from Kitchener has relinquished his obsession with scoring, instead focusing on becoming a master of assists.
This is evident in his commanding statistics, having recorded 42 assists in the NBA Finals, with no game dipping below 10.
